The Role:

In this project, the co-op will learn how to analyze immune responses in mouse samples generated by the in vivo team. They will not be directly involved in the animal work but will perform the downstream analysis. This will give the co-op the opportunity to learn a variety of ex vivo analysis techniques such as qPCR, western blot analysis as well as ELISAs, and expand their knowledge on innate immunity and Moderna's LNP formulations. They will also learn how to analyze and represent data in the most appropriate way and may also learn analysis of more complex datasets using R studio.

Our co-op program dates are from July 11 – December 16, 2022. Candidates must be available for the entire duration of the program.

Here’s What You’ll Do:

  • Perform nucleic acid and protein extractions

  • Analyze gene expression in murine tissues using qPCR technology

  • Analyze protein expression in tissues and serum using western blot and ELISA technology

  • Faithfully document results, analyze and present datasets of low to moderate complexity

  • Be actively involved in study planning and scientific discussions about the direction of the project

About Moderna

In over 10 years since its inception, Moderna has transformed from a research-stage company advancing programs in the field of messenger RNA (mRNA), to an enterprise with a diverse clinical portfolio of vaccines and therapeutics across seven modalities, a broad intellectual property portfolio in areas including mRNA and lipid nanoparticle formulation, and an integrated manufacturing plant that allows for rapid clinical and commercial production at scale. Moderna maintains alliances with a broad range of domestic and overseas government and commercial collaborators, which has allowed for the pursuit of both groundbreaking science and rapid scaling of manufacturing. Most recently, Moderna's capabilities have come together to allow the authorized use and approval of one of the earliest and most effective vaccines against the COVID-19 pandemic.

Moderna's mRNA platform builds on continuous advances in basic and applied mRNA science, delivery technology and manufacturing, and has allowed the development of therapeutics and vaccines for infectious diseases, immuno-oncology, rare diseases, cardiovascular diseases and autoimmune diseases.
